Race #1 Mazda CX7


The first race of "The Mazda Heartland Sprint Series presented by Russell Karting Specialties" is now in the books and what a fantastic event!  We had perfect weather for the races and it was geat to see drivers in from other states such as Oklahoma and Iowa. 
The Tag Senior race was certainly fun to watch as several drivers took to the track in an attempt to get the early jump on the Championship and thus their shot at a USF2000 ride in "The Mazda Road To Indy Scouting Combine".  It looks like Jim Russell Jr. is going to be hard to beat this season but several other drivers were putting some pressure on him.

The Mazda Heartland Sprint Series Presented by Russell Karting Specialties

BP Motorsports Group, the promoter of "The Mazda Heartland Sprint Series", is proud that Russell Karting Specialties will be presenting this years races. Russell Karting Specialties is tremendously well respected in the world of Karting and their wealth of knowledge and expertise is unmatched in the industry. Their addition to "The Mazda Heartland Sprint Series" is a tremendous benefit to the racer and all of us at BP Motorsports Group are excited to have the opportunity to work with Jim Russell Jr. and his entire staff.

Russell Karting Specialties is bringing an exceptional brand name with them as part of their increased level of sponsorship, Dunlop Racing Tires!

Russell Karting Specialties will offer a contingency program with Dunlop Tires and give all racers a chance to win one (1) FREE set of Dunlop Tires at each race this season. You must have the Dunlop sticker on your kart in the specified locations and you must be racing on Dunlop Tires to qualify for the drawing at the end of the days events.

Russell Karting Specialties will also be sponsoring the Clone Class this season and one Clone Class driver will win a brand new Clone chassis and a brand new Clone motor at the year end banquet. All Clone Class drivers are eligible to win and if you race all six races of "The Mazda Heartland Sprint Series" you'll receive three (3) bonus entries into the drawing for the brand new Clone chassis and Clone motor.
